advanced
高并发电商系统架构设计
设计一个能够支撑日均千万级请求的高并发电商系统后端架构,要求详细阐述组件选型与交互流程。
📝 提示内容
请设计一个能够支撑日均千万级请求的高并发电商系统后端架构。设计需包含以下要素:1. 服务拆分策略(微服务划分);2. 数据库分库分表方案及主从复制策略;3. 缓存一致性保障机制(处理缓存穿透、击穿、雪崩);4. 消息队列在削峰填谷及解耦中的应用场景;5. 服务治理(熔断、降级、限流策略)。请详细阐述各组件的选型理由(如Redis, Kafka, Nginx等)及核心业务流程(如下单、支付)的数据交互流向。